Output 7d61bfe0451aee9350aa5dd61cd7cec3ea0753ce2c786b4d8d4f7980bb077096:1

value
58109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e0215122e0930e27e38bc942ece3a490aed85f2 OP_EQUAL
address
3Qr63x48M4hQemReu9s31oJQGYGgbUeeD9
transaction
7d61bfe0451aee9350aa5dd61cd7cec3ea0753ce2c786b4d8d4f7980bb077096
spent
true